The ring which Kardashian initially paid for is a Lorraine Schwartz ring, and has a 16.21-carat center diamond, along two 1.8-carat side diamonds.
The bid opened at $200,000 and an anonymous online buyer purchased the sparkler for $620,000. However with Christie's pricey markup, the anonymous buyer will pay a total of $749,000 for the engagement ring. But despite the hefty price tag, that's still a significant loss on the original price of the bauble.
"The ring is definitely not worth $2 million, not even half of that," a source told Us Weekly.
Kardashian, 32, and Humphries, 28, were married for 72 days before the reality star filed for divorce on October 31, 2011. Their divorce was finalized in May.
